Duong Sees Bitcoin Price Surge Past $100K by Year-End

David Duong, former Head of Institutional Research at Coinbase, predicts that Bitcoin's price will surpass $100,000 by year-end. Currently trading at $77,129.12, up 22.8% over the past week, Duong attributes this optimistic outlook to a shift in investor base, with exchange-traded fund flows increasingly dominating.

Duong pointed out that retail-driven interest has given way to institutional investors, partly due to lower costs and reduced custody concerns following a recent self-custody security incident. This dynamic, he believes, will strengthen heading into the end of Q3 and start of Q4.

The upcoming Senate procedural vote on the Clarity Act, rescheduled for September 15, is also seen as a potential catalyst by Duong. Although market expectations are low, with approximately 20% odds of passage, he suggests that a surprise outcome could serve as a significant positive catalyst.
